Key Principles of Planning a Small-Scale Grazing Layout

Designing an efficient grazing layout starts with understanding how livestock move and interact with your land. A successful plan focuses on a central water point or a flexible laneway system that provides access to all paddocks without forcing animals over previously grazed ground. Keeping travel distances short preserves animal energy and prevents severe soil compaction along fence lines.

The golden rule for small acreage is flexibility. Permanent perimeter fencing secures the property boundary, but internal divisions should always remain temporary. Using movable cross-fencing allows paddock sizes to expand or contract based on seasonal grass growth, herd size, and weather conditions.

Every layout also needs a designated sacrifice area or heavy-use pad. When prolonged drought stalls grass growth or torrential rain turns pastures into soup, pulling animals into a dedicated paddock prevents catastrophic root damage across the rest of the acreage.

Assessing Pasture Carrying Capacity and Paddock Sizes

Carrying capacity determines how many animals your land can support without degrading the soil or relying on purchased feed. On small acreage, a reliable starting estimate assumes livestock consume approximately 2.5 to 3 percent of their body weight daily in dry forage matter. Matching this demand against seasonal forage growth prevents overgrazing before the first fence post enters the ground.

Paddock sizing should target short grazing durations, ideally between one and three days per paddock. Short occupancy windows stop animals from taking a second bite of fresh, regrowing leaf blades, which depletes root energy reserves. Dividing your total pasture into at least 8 to 15 temporary paddocks ensures grazed sections receive adequate rest.

Carrying capacity is never static throughout the year. Spring growth flushes require rapid rotations and smaller paddocks to keep grasses from going to seed, while summer slumps demand larger paddocks and longer recovery periods.

Polybraid Wire – Powerflex 9-Strand Mixed Polybraid

Temporary cross-fences require an electric conductor that is lightweight, highly visible to animals, and easy to reel in daily. Powerflex 9-Strand Mixed Polybraid delivers the conductivity and physical durability needed for frequent paddock moves.

Unlike standard polywire that uses only stainless steel, this braid incorporates tinned copper conductors alongside stainless steel strands. The copper delivers superior electrical conductivity over long runs, while the stainless steel provides tensile strength and resistance to metal fatigue from repeated winding. The tightly woven structure resists fraying and snagging on vegetation.

  • Conductors: 3 tinned copper strands, 6 stainless steel strands
  • Diameter: 1/8 inch (highly visible white with black tracer)
  • Tensile Strength: Approximately 350 lbs break strength

Polybraid is strictly a psychological deterrent and must always remain energized while livestock are present. Maintain moderate hand tension when setting lines; over-tightening with mechanical tools will stretch the internal polyethylene core and break the conductive metal filaments.

This wire is perfect for graziers dividing cattle, sheep, or swine across multiple paddocks. It is not suitable for high-tensile permanent perimeter fencing or applications where animals might physically crash through the line in total darkness.

Pasture Plate Meter – Jenquip Folding Plate Meter EC09

Effective rotational grazing relies on accurate data regarding forage mass before and after livestock graze a paddock. The Jenquip Folding Plate Meter EC09 provides objective, repeatable measurements of pasture density and height to take the guesswork out of feed budgeting.

The meter utilizes a calibrated aluminium plate that glides down a central shaft, compressing the forage sward to measure true dry matter density rather than just uncompressed leafy height. An integrated mechanical counter tracks the cumulative height and number of drops, allowing you to walk a pasture, take 30 quick plops, and read the paddock’s average density immediately.

  • Design: Folding center shaft for easy storage and ATV transport
  • Measurement: Accurate, standardized dry matter formulas per drop
  • Construction: High-grade alloy construction with no fragile electronics

Take representative samples by walking an "X" or "W" pattern across the paddock, avoiding non-representative areas near water troughs, shade trees, and gate entrances. Calibrate your dry matter calculations to match your specific regional pasture mix, whether ryegrass-dominant, orchardgrass, or native warm-season swards.

This tool is invaluable for graziers focused on maximizing stocking density, tracking daily dry matter intake, and regenerating soil health. It is excessive for backyard hobbyists keeping two pet goats on a lawn-sized paddock.

Establishing a Realistic Schedule for Livestock Moves

A successful grazing schedule works with your personal daily routine rather than creating unnecessary friction. For part-time farmers, early morning or early evening moves are often the most practical. Setting up the next paddock’s fence and water ahead of time ensures that the actual move takes only five minutes before or after work.

Always follow the principle of "graze half, leave half." When animals enter a paddock with forage at 8 to 10 inches tall, pull them off once the sward is grazed down to an even 3 to 4 inches. Leaving this residual leaf area intact allows plants to photosynthesize immediately without pulling critical starches from root reserves.

Livestock quickly learn the rhythm of regular moves and will line up at the gate or polywire when they see you approach. Calling the herd with a consistent voice cue or whistle turns fence transitions into a calm, stress-free routine that eliminates chasing animals across pastures.

Monitoring Forage Regrowth and Managing Rest Periods

Rest periods must be dictated by plant growth rates rather than fixed calendar days. During the spring flush, cool-season pastures may fully recover in as few as 18 to 21 days, while summer heat or dry spells can stretch required recovery times to 60 days or longer.

Monitor plant recovery by inspecting the leaves of target grass species before returning animals to a previously grazed paddock. Cool-season grasses should show three to four fully developed, dark-green leaves per tiller with no remaining jagged edges from the previous grazing cycle. Entering paddocks before this stage gradually exhausts plant vigor and leads to weed encroachment.

If pasture growth stops entirely due to seasonal conditions, pull the herd into the sacrifice area and feed stored hay. Protecting the resting root systems during stressful weather ensures the entire pasture responds with explosive regrowth the moment favorable conditions return.
